Hot Dip Galvanizing Standard Process

We execute standardized hot dip galvanizing procedures with optional post-finishing:

  • Degreasing Cleaning: Remove surface grease and impurities with hot alkaline liquid.
  • Acid Pickling: Clear steel rust and oxide layers via acid bath treatment.
  • Flux Pre-Coating: Apply zinc ammonium chloride flux to prevent re-oxidation.
  • Hot-Dip Galvanizing: Dip workpieces into ≥99.5% pure zinc bath (449–460℃) for uniform alloy coating; alloy zinc bath optional for better anti-corrosion.
  • Cooling & Inspection: Cool parts with water or air, then inspect coating thickness, adhesion and appearance.
  • Optional Post-Treatment: Offer passivation, priming and powder coating for customized demands.

The Step-by-Step Hot Dip Galvanizing Processing Technology

The Step-by-Step Hot Dip Galvanizing Processing Technology

At our facility, precision and quality control define each stage:

  • Degreasing: Removal of oils, grease, and dirt using hot alkaline solutions.
  • Rinsing: High-pressure water rinse to remove residues.
  • Pickling: Acid bath (typically hydrochloric or sulfuric) to remove mill scale and rust.
  • Fluxing: Immersion in a zinc ammonium chloride solution to prevent oxidation and promote zinc adhesion.
  • Galvanizing: Immersion in molten zinc at 443–465°C. The iron in the steel reacts with zinc to form intermetallic layers.
  • Quenching (Optional): Water or passivation bath to cool and improve surface finish.
  • Inspection: Visual, magnetic thickness gauge, and adhesion testing per ASTM A123 / ISO 1461.
